OKAY So I live in Bryant AR but not really happy with the scenery and limits on activities. We like visiting the zoo and museums and so the parks and so forth. Really looking to settle in the Maumelle area but after hearing all the rave about the bryant school district Im nervous about taking my child to a school district thats not up to par. I dont want to stay somewhere Im not 100 percent happy with but do not want to risk moving my child into a non safe school enviroment. Are there schools in Maumelle that are great schoools similar to the reviews heralded by the Bryant School District???? My son will start Kindergarten next fall. And Ive got to get the move on!! Bryant schools are generally rated higher than Pulaski Co SD schools but Maumelle has good elementaries and a brand new state of the art middle school. The new high school will be built soon and there's lots of talk about Maumelle area schools being very good at that time. Are they bad with lots of crime issues right now? Not at all. I think it's just the old Oak Grove campus needs to be replaced and when it is you'll see a big bolstering of public schools in Maumelle.

Maumelle is a great, safe place to live.

The schools that kids in Maumelle attend are the pride of PCSSD with the exception of Oak Grove. Crystal Hill Magnet, despite the recent roofing issues looks great and I've heard really good things about it. I've also heard great things about the elementary in Maumelle itself (can't remember the name right offhand). Maumelle middle IS fantastic. It blew away my son's school in MD which was in one of the higher ranked districts in the state (in the top 100 in the country supposedly *laugh*). The district has requested permission from the city to break ground early on the new high school so they are really pushing for completion by the '10 school year.

To be perfectly honest, I've heard nothing about the Bryant school district that would compel me to put my child in those schools vs. PCSSD.
